Causes
Erb's palsy is caused by damage to a nerve bundle close to the neck (the brachial plexus). These nerves are responsible for arm, shoulder and hand movements as well as sensation. Erb's Palsy can cause weakness, numbness, or paralysis of the arm and shoulder.

Diagnosis
Erb's palsy is caused by an injury to the brachial system which is a nerve network in the shoulder and arm. The nerves could be stretched or damaged by the difficulty of delivering. The symptoms of this condition are weakness or paralysis in the affected arm. Doctors are required to correctly diagnose this condition whenever they can.
The most frequent reason is childbirth difficulties. This is typically the case when the size of the fetus exceeds than what is expected for vaginal birth or when the baby's shoulders are snared during birth. This is known as shoulder dystocia. It's an important risk factor for Erb's palsy.
When a doctor uses excessive force or fails to identify the shoulder dystocia, it may cause injury to upper nerves in the brachial plexus. Erb's Palsy results. The doctor could be held accountable for any injury that results from negligence.

Treatment
In most cases, the sooner the condition is recognized and treated the better the result. Untreated, the condition can develop into permanent muscle tightening (contractures) or even partial or complete paralysis. Physical therapy and sometimes surgery are the most commonly used treatments.
